## Thumbnail Generation Queue

Uploads to Pondermill enqueue a thumbnail job on the `thumbs-main` queue. Workers render three sizes and write results to the asset store; failures retry twice before landing in the dead-letter queue. Maintainers should watch queue depth during bulk imports. Scaling rules, retry settings, and the dead-letter drain procedure are described on the internal queue operations page.

runbook for tagug-hafog: https://jira.lumiclabs.internal/projects/pages/pages/9773c0d8

## Further Reading

Welcome aboard! The Larkspan chip reader is the little box at each timing mat that picks up runner tags and streams splits to the Fennet scoring service. Most of the gnarly bits are in the dedupe logic, since tags ping multiple antennas as runners cross. Before touching the firmware, skim the hardware quirks list and antenna tuning notes, which live on the internal team page.

wiki page, kahog-hahig: https://vault.zemvargrid.internal/display/deploy/repo/settings/merge_requests/job/settings/6f3b933774dbc5320a4daa18

**Q: How do I access the Brindlewood partner SFTP drop?**

New hires at Fennimore Logistics should first request the drop role from their team lead, then verify the host fingerprint against the onboarding wiki before connecting. Files from Brindlewood arrive nightly and must not be renamed. If the service account is ever locked out, recovery requires the passphrase held by the integrations team, shown below.

recovery phrase for yajop-tagef: quenael-zoriel-aldael-quenax-druion

// Build agents in the Tarnwick pool drift; NTP sync is best-effort
// and the Harkfell rack loses ~2s/day. Artifact timestamps therefore
// cannot be compared strictly. We accept a skew window when validating
// signatures and stamping cache keys. If on-call sees stale-artifact
// alerts, check agent clock offsets before touching these values.
// Widening the window masks real staleness; narrowing it breaks
// Harkfell builds. Current tolerances follow.

constants for yaduf-fahag:
BUDGETS = {
    "kelix": 528,
    "briwyn": 734,
}